Whispers Across the Silk Road: Zhong Yue Min and Zhou Xiao Bai's Forbidden Love
In the heart of the bustling city of Chang'an, where the East met the West, there lived a young woman named Zhong Yue Min. Her beauty was as captivating as the tales of the Silk Road, and her spirit was as resilient as the desert winds that swept through the city. She was a scholar, a painter, and a dreamer, her heart filled with the stories of the Silk Road and the tales of the people who traveled its length.
On the other side of the Great Wall, in the bustling city of Samarkand, there was a young man named Zhou Xiao Bai. He was a merchant, a traveler, and a dreamer like Zhong Yue Min, but his dreams were of the vast expanse of the Silk Road and the people he would meet along its path.
Their lives were worlds apart, yet fate had a peculiar sense of humor. One fateful day, as Zhong Yue Min was painting the bustling market of Chang'an, she caught a glimpse of a young man through the crowd. He was tall and fair, his eyes alight with the same curiosity that sparkled in her own. She was captivated, and in that moment, she knew he was the man she was meant to meet.
Little did she know that Zhou Xiao Bai had been watching her from afar, his heart pounding with a sense of recognition that he could not explain. He had seen her in his dreams, a vision of beauty and wisdom that had guided him through the treacherous lands of the Silk Road.
As the days passed, Zhong Yue Min and Zhou Xiao Bai found themselves drawn to each other, their conversations filled with the wonders of their respective worlds. They spoke of the beauty of the desert, the majesty of the mountains, and the richness of their cultures. Their bond grew stronger with each passing day, but they knew that their love was forbidden.
The Silk Road was a place of trade, but it was also a place of cultural collision. The East and the West were not just separated by distance, but by language, customs, and beliefs. Zhong Yue Min and Zhou Xiao Bai's love was a bridge between these two worlds, but it was also a chasm that threatened to tear them apart.
Their families were against their union. Zhong Yue Min's father was a high-ranking official, and Zhou Xiao Bai's family was part of the merchant class. Their love was a threat to the status quo, a challenge to the rigid social structures of their time.
Despite the odds, Zhong Yue Min and Zhou Xiao Bai were determined to be together. They planned their escape, a journey that would take them across the treacherous Silk Road, through the deserts and mountains, and into the unknown.
Their journey was fraught with danger. Bandits, harsh weather, and the ever-present threat of betrayal loomed over them at every turn. Yet, their love was a beacon that guided them through the darkness.
One night, as they camped in the shadow of the Great Wall, Zhong Yue Min and Zhou Xiao Bai shared a passionate kiss under the stars. It was a moment of pure, unadulterated joy, a testament to their love's strength.
But as the sun rose the next morning, they were confronted with a group of bandits. Zhou Xiao Bai stepped forward, his sword drawn, ready to protect Zhong Yue Min at all costs. In a fierce battle, he managed to defeat the bandits, but not without injury.
As they continued their journey, Zhong Yue Min's heart ached for her beloved. She knew that their love was a delicate flower, one that could easily be crushed by the harsh realities of their world.
Finally, after weeks of travel, they reached the oasis of Dunhuang. It was a place of beauty and tranquility, a stark contrast to the dangers they had faced. Here, they found a place to rest and reflect on their journey.
Zhong Yue Min and Zhou Xiao Bai knew that their love was a symbol of the connection between their cultures. They had faced the trials of the Silk Road together, and their bond had only grown stronger.
As they stood by the oasis, looking out over the desert, they realized that their love was not just for each other, but for the world that surrounded them. They were two souls bound by a love that transcended time and space, a love that would endure the test of time.
In the end, Zhong Yue Min and Zhou Xiao Bai's love was a testament to the power of human connection, a love that defied the boundaries of culture and society. Their story became a legend, whispered across the Silk Road, a tale of forbidden love that would inspire generations to come.
